Touring cycling routes in Άγ. Ιωάννης-Λημνιώνας-Μολά-Σκάλα (Μενετών Καρπάθου) traverse a diverse landscape within a designated nature reserve. The terrain features hills, pine forests, and olive groves, often providing expansive sea views. Traditional villages with whitewashed houses are scattered throughout the area, offering cultural points of interest along the routes. This region on Karpathos provides varied topography for cycling exploration.

No signs, no information. Only a staircase, easily overlooked, indicates that something is up there. The two caves are small but beautiful. Yes, for experienced touring cyclists seeking a challenge, routes like Punta Saint Girgio – 8th Century Chapel loop from Arkasa offer significant elevation gain over 39.6 km, requiring very good fitness. Another difficult option is the 8th Century Chapel – Punta Saint Girgio loop from Karpathos, which covers over 40 km with substantial climbs.
Karpathos generally offers pleasant cycling conditions for much of the year. Spring (when wildflowers are abundant) and autumn provide comfortable temperatures. Summer can be warm, but coastal routes often benefit from sea breezes. Always check local weather forecasts before heading out.
While specific 'easy' routes for families are not explicitly listed, the region offers varied terrain. For a moderate experience, the Αργιλαοπόταμος loop from Karpathos National Airport is a shorter 21.1 km route with less elevation, which might be suitable for families with some cycling experience.
Yes, several touring cycling routes in Άγ. Ιωάννης-Λημνιώνας-Μολά-Σκάλα are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. Examples include the Poseidon's Cave loop from Karpathos National Airport and the 8th Century Chapel loop from Arkasa.
Beyond the natural beauty, you can discover traditional villages like Menetes, known for its whitewashed houses and medieval character. Many routes pass by picturesque churches and monasteries, such as the historically significant Church of the Assumption of the Virgin in Menetes, which often provide excellent panoramic viewpoints.
The region is rich in natural features. You might encounter natural caves, some with stalactites, and impressive rock formations throughout the landscape. The coastline also offers unique beauty with crystal-clear waters and diverse marine life.
Absolutely. Many touring cycling routes in Άγ. Ιωάννης-Λημνιώνας-Μολά-Σκάλα offer expansive sea views and can be combined with visits to beautiful beaches boasting crystal-clear waters, perfect for a refreshing stop.
The elevation gains vary significantly depending on the route's difficulty. Moderate routes like the Poseidon's Cave loop from Karpathos National Airport have around 430 meters of ascent, while difficult routes such as the Punta Saint Girgio – 8th Century Chapel loop from Arkasa can feature nearly 1000 meters of climbing.
Yes, the broader area of Karpathos, including significant portions of North Karpathos, Saria, and Central Karpathos (Kali Limni, Lastos, Kyra Panagia), is part of the NATURA 2000 Network, underscoring its ecological importance and conservation status. The region of Άγ. Ιωάννης-Λημνιώνας-Μολά-Σκάλα itself is a designated nature reserve.
